Transaction 7704cdfb4cdfaf3bd41b5939094ef6a5afdf3a23cdf9598d36a787a25b8867a3

1 Input
2 Outputs
  • 7704cdfb4cdfaf3bd41b5939094ef6a5afdf3a23cdf9598d36a787a25b8867a3:0
  • value  72905781
    address  15p4BxgPopvNaEw2RNFRX3puxu7SQo4TZv
  • 7704cdfb4cdfaf3bd41b5939094ef6a5afdf3a23cdf9598d36a787a25b8867a3:1
  • value  12315298636
    address  3PEgECkFEXtrRaCd1bbMKvsjNAycJSJTzc